Technical Specifications
Quality control is central to our production methodology. Each batch undergoes rigorous testing to ensure compliance with international standards. The following table outlines the key physical and chemical characteristics that define the performance profile of UV Absorber 400.
| Parameter | Specification |
|---|---|
| Appearance | Yellow Liquid |
| Color (Gardner) | 10.00 Max |
| Volatiles | 0.10% Max |
| Transmittance at 460nm | 94.00% Min |
| Transmittance at 500nm | 95.00% Min |
These specifications ensure that the additive integrates seamlessly into formulations without compromising optical properties. The low volatility rating confirms thermal stability during processing, while the high transmittance values guarantee minimal interference with the desired color tone of the final coating.
Industrial Applications
This product is primarily utilized in high-performance coating systems where durability and weather resistance are critical. It is extensively used in the automotive industry for base coats and clear coats that require long-term gloss retention. Additionally, it serves as a key component in industrial finishes exposed to harsh environmental conditions, including direct sunlight and temperature fluctuations.
- Automotive OEM and refinish coatings
- Industrial protective finishes
- Waterborne and solventborne systems
- 100% solids coating formulations
- Combination with photoinitiators for UV cure systems
Formulators typically recommend a dosage range of 1% to 3%, depending on the specific resin system and the desired level of protection. When used in conjunction with compatible light stabilizers, it demonstrates a synergistic effect that significantly reduces gloss loss, cracking, bubbling, and discoloration over time.
